Study Smart: Tips to Master Aerodynamics Efficiently

Here are some tried-and-tested strategies:

  • Visualize Concepts: Use CFD tools and visual simulations to understand flow behavior.
  • Break Down Problems: Focus on one aerodynamic force at a time—lift, drag, thrust, and weight.
  • Apply What You Learn: Design small models, use apps like OpenRocket or SimpleRocket, and run tests.
  • Join Competitions: Get hands-on experience through SAE Aero Design, AIAA contests, or college-level UAV teams.

Must-Know Tools for Aerospace Engineering Projects

1. ANSYS Fluent & ANSYS Mechanical

Used for structural, fluid, and thermal simulations, ANSYS is a staple in aerospace projects. It helps students and professionals simulate airflow, stress analysis, and heat transfer.

2. MATLAB & Simulink

Ideal for system modeling and simulations. In aerospace engineering, MATLAB is used to design control systems, process flight data, and simulate flight dynamics.

3. CATIA

From concept to manufacturing, CATIA is essential for 3D modeling of aircraft components. It's widely used in both academia and industry for full lifecycle development.

4. SolidWorks

Perfect for detailed mechanical design. SolidWorks offers a more intuitive interface for creating models, especially helpful for beginners in aerospace engineering projects.

5. AutoCAD

Though more generic, AutoCAD is still widely used for drawing and modeling simpler parts of aerospace structures or for basic 2D/3D drafting.

6. OpenRocket or RockSim

Great for student-level aerospace projects involving rocketry. These tools allow you to simulate launch trajectories and evaluate flight performance.
